
The special list applies from 01.01.2024 to 01.01.2027 for the purposes of:
1. Exemption of profits of active holding and sub-holding CFCs from taxation (subpara. 3, para. 7, art. 25.13-1 of the Tax Code of the Russian Federation).
2. Adjustment of CFC profits for controlling persons that are organizations for corporate profit tax purposes (subpara. 3, para. 1.2, art. 25.15 of the Tax Code of the Russian Federation).
3. Inclusion in the income of a Russian organization of property received free of charge from a foreign organization for corporate profit tax purposes (para. 3 of subpara. 11, para. 1, art. 251 of the Tax Code of the Russian Federation).
4. Application of a 0% tax rate to dividends received from a foreign company for corporate profit tax purposes (subpara. 1 or 1.1, para. 3, art. 284).
Thus, from 01.01.2024:
dividends received by a Russian company from a company in the UAE are taxed in Russia at a rate of 13%;
property and property rights received by a Russian organization free of charge from a company in the UAE are included in income for corporate profit tax purposes;
profits of active holding and sub-holding CFCs from the UAE cannot be exempted from taxation in Russia.
For other purposes provided for by the Tax Code of the Russian Federation, in 2024–2026 the list of offshore zones established by Order No. 86n of the Ministry of Finance of the Russian Federation dated 05.06.2023 applies, which contains 91 jurisdictions.
Of the current Middle Eastern jurisdictions, only the UAE is included in the new list. It is expected that after a new Double Taxation Avoidance Agreement is concluded between the UAE and Russia, the UAE will be removed from the “blacklist”.
